FileUpload:文件上传控件
参考示例:
FileUpload:文件上传控件
创建FileUpload
<input id="fileupload1" class="mini-fileupload" name="Fdata" limitType="*.txt"
flashUrl="swfupload/swfupload.swf"
uploadUrl="upload.aspx"
onuploadsuccess="onUploadSuccess"/>
服务端处理
// 获得程序路径
string tempFile = Request.PhysicalApplicationPath;
//找到目标文件对象
HttpPostedFile uploadFile = Request.Files["Fdata"];
// 如果有文件, 则保存到一个地址
if (uploadFile.ContentLength > 0)
{
uploadFile.SaveAs(string.Format("{0}{1}{2}", tempFile, "demo\\fileUpload\\upload\\", uploadFile.FileName));
}
Response.Write(uploadFile.FileName +"("+DateTime.Now+")"); //可以返回一个JSON字符串, 在客户端做更多处理
分享到:
相关推荐
在.NET框架中,FileUpload控件是用于处理用户在Web应用程序中上传文件的关键组件。它允许用户选择本地计算机上的文件,并将其发送到服务器进行进一步处理。在这个特定的场景中,我们关注的是FileUpload控件的自动...
首先,我们要知道ASP.NET中的`<asp:FileUpload>`控件是实现文件上传的核心组件。它可以允许用户从本地计算机选择一个或多个文件,并将这些文件上传到服务器。在多文件上传中,我们需要确保控件的`Multiple`属性设置...
在ASP.NET 2.0中,FileUpload控件是用于处理用户从Web表单上传文件的核心组件。这个控件允许用户选择一个或多个本地文件,然后将这些文件发送到服务器进行存储或处理。在本教程中,我们将深入探讨如何利用FileUpload...
FileUpload控件是网页表单中常见的一种元素,它允许用户选择本地计算机上的文件并将其上传到服务器。在这里,描述提到这个控件是网上找到的源代码,意味着它可能是一个开源或者共享的项目,开发者可以自由下载、使用...
ASP.NET中的FileUpload控件是开发Web应用时用于处理用户文件上传功能的重要工具。这个控件使得用户可以在网页上选择本地文件并将其上传到服务器,从而实现数据交互。以下是对"ASP.NET中上传控件FileUpload的项目示例...
ASP.NET中的FileUpload控件是用于处理用户上传文件的关键组件,尤其在开发涉及用户交互的Web应用程序时。在这个教程中,我们将深入探讨如何使用FileUpload控件实现单个和多个图片(或指定文件)的上传。 一、单个...
在C#代码中,我们可以通过FileUpload控件的FileName属性获取选定文件的名称,HasFiles属性判断是否有文件被选择,而FileBytes属性则可以获取文件的二进制内容。 二、客户端验证的重要性 客户端验证是防止恶意用户...
- **多文件上传**:ASP.NET默认只支持单文件上传,但可以通过使用多个`FileUpload`控件或者使用第三方库(如jQuery File Upload)实现多文件上传。 - **文件类型限制**:使用`Accept`属性可以限制用户只能选择特定...
2. **ASP.NET FileUpload控件**:这是.NET Framework提供的一种内置控件,用于在Web表单中实现文件上传功能。在设计视图中添加FileUpload控件,然后在代码中可以调用`FileUploadControl.HasFile`检查是否有文件被...
在.NET开发过程中,`FileUpload`控件是一个常用的组件,用于处理用户在Web表单中上传文件的功能。当用户选择一个文件并提交表单时,`FileUpload`控件的`HasFile`属性通常会返回`true`,表示有文件被选中并且可以上传...
FileUpload控件是ASP.NET提供的一种便捷工具,用于在Web页面上实现文件上传的功能。本项目专注于通过FileUpload控件来学习和实践文件上传的基本操作。 FileUpload控件是一个服务器控件,它允许用户从本地计算机选择...
【标题】"FileUpload_jsp无刷新...综上所述,"FileUpload_jsp无刷新文件上传源码.zip"是一个涵盖JSP、Servlet、AJAX以及文件处理、安全和用户体验等多个方面的项目,学习此源码有助于深入理解Web开发中的文件上传技术。
文件上传控件支持多个文件选择,拖放支持,进度条,验证和预览图像,音频和视频的jQuery插件。支持跨域,分块和可恢复的文件上传。支持标准的HTML表单文件上传和任何服务器端平台(谷歌应用程序引擎,PHP,Python和...
本压缩包中的内容主要关注Anthem.NET库中FileUpload控件实现的Ajax文件上传功能,这是一种无需刷新整个页面就能完成文件上传的技术,极大地提升了用户体验。 首先,我们要理解Ajax(Asynchronous JavaScript and ...
.NET提供了多种控件来处理文件上传,如`<asp:FileUpload>`控件。不过,这个控件默认只支持单个文件上传。为了实现多文件上传,我们需要在客户端使用HTML5的特性,然后在服务器端处理多个文件。 3. JavaScript和...
【标题】"FileUpload+JS+ASP.NET多文件上传"涉及的是在Web开发中实现用户友好、高效且功能丰富的文件上传功能。这个标题表明我们将会探讨如何利用JavaScript(JS)和ASP.NET技术来处理多个文件的上传操作。ASP.NET是...
在本文中,我们将深入探讨“上传文件fileUPLoad”这一主题,包括其工作原理、实现方式以及相关的安全考量。 一、文件上传的工作原理 文件上传涉及到客户端(通常是Web浏览器)和服务器之间的数据交换。当用户在...
由于MVC并不支持传统的ASP.NET Web Forms中的FileUpload控件,因此我们需要采用不同的方式来实现文件上传功能。下面我们将详细介绍在MVC中如何进行文件上传,并探讨相关的关键知识点。 一、MVC文件上传的基本原理 ...
在.NET框架中,FileUpload控件是ASP.NET Web表单的一部分,用于实现用户从本地计算机上传文件的功能。这个控件非常实用,特别是在处理用户需要上传图片或其他文件的应用场景中。以下将详细介绍如何使用FileUpload...
在使用JavaScript实现文件上传时,首先要在HTML中创建一个隐藏的FileUpload控件,然后通过JavaScript或者jQuery操作这个控件,让用户可以选择文件。接着,可以使用XMLHttpRequest对象或者Fetch API来发送异步请求,...